Course summary
• Learn from expert colleagues in local and regional primary schools and early years settings.
• Develop subject expertise through both university and placement-based training.
• Study teaching and learning in both the early years and primary phases.
• Apply theory, research and evidence to meet the Teachers’ Standards and develop as a critically reflective practitioner.
• Explore an area of individual specialism to enhance your expertise and practice.
Join our dynamic community of students, researchers and academics at the Sheffield Institute of Education. On our BA Early Years and Primary course, you’ll learn about the key aspects of a teacher’s role – including theories of learning, pedagogy, assessment and behaviour management. You’ll also study inclusive practices that promote positive outcomes for all learners.

This must include at least two A levels including at least 40 points in each, one of which would normally be a primary national curriculum subject though this is not essential, or DDM from equivalent BTEC National qualifications. For example: BBB-ABB at A Level. DDM in BTEC Extended Diploma. Distinction overall from a T Level Qualification. A combination of qualifications, which may include AS Levels, EPQ and general studies.
Access to HE Diploma
120
128
Access - QAA recognised diploma with at least 45 credits at level 3, including 20 credits at merit or above. Ideally, but not essentially, at least 18 credits at level 3 should be in a primary national curriculum subject, or sociology, or psychology. You can take GCSE equivalents for English, mathematics and science on Access courses (12 level two credits in each).
